WJHV-LP
WJHV-LP is a low-power television (LPTV) station licensed to Harrisonburg, Virginia, United States. It broadcasts an analog signal on UHF channel 32. Low-power television stations like WJHV-LP are authorized by the Federal Communications Commission (FCC) to serve smaller areas than full-power television stations. These stations often rebroadcast signals from full-power stations or originate local programming. The "-LP" suffix in the call sign indicates its low-power status. Information regarding specific programming, ownership, and technical details can typically be found in the FCC's licensing database. Due to the digital television transition, many LPTV stations have converted to digital operations, although some still operate in analog as WJHV-LP does. Its coverage area is generally limited to the immediate Harrisonburg area.
